Overall Meaning

The lyrics to the song "Reborn" by Aimé touch upon various themes of physical touch, perception, hierarchy, and the importance of acknowledging and learning from the past. The artist reflects on the profound experiences and connections made through touch, mentioning how their hands have touched various parts of the body, both intimately and through mundane encounters with plastic. They also note that their eyes have witnessed the unfair distribution of power and have chosen to make it difficult to see, perhaps signifying a refusal to turn a blind eye to injustice.


The lyrics then shift to the idea that our bodies carry stories, preserving moments and memories. The artist poses a rhetorical question, questioning whether we can truly listen to these stories and learn from them. This suggests a desire for introspection and a recognition of the significance of our personal experiences and the stories that shape us.


Moving forward, the lyrics briefly shift to references in different languages and specific moments in time. There is an exclamation in Spanish, "Joder, que mobida tio," possibly expressing surprise or awe. The artist mentions looking at someone, le Lion, and finding beauty in that - a visual appreciation.


The closing lines emphasize the importance of not ignoring the past, stating that we cannot truly be reborn or move forward without acknowledging and learning from history. The illusions of time and control are mentioned, indicating the fleeting nature of these concepts. The song encourages the listener to know and acknowledge the past, rather than leaving it behind as if it never mattered.


Overall, the lyrics of "Reborn" carry messages of introspection, the significance of touch and perception, and the necessity of learning from the past to move forward authentically.
